Review: Cantina

The pour reveals a light urine yellow body with half centimetre soapy head that quickly dissipates and leaves no lacing.

It smells like your regular cheap macro, nothing worthy of note here.

Upon first sip the bitter hops register, along with corn and grain. Extremely bland, do they even use malt in this?

The mouthfeel is crisp but hardly enjoyable. You might, and I use the word with hesitatation, might find it refreshing on a hot summers day.

The upside is that it's extremely easy to drink due to how water-like it is. Grab yourself a lime and savour the fact you could drink a carton without feeling bloated.

Obviously a Corona clone, this beer looks smells and tastes almost identical (which is poor in all departments). The only upside here is that it's AUD $25 cheaper than a carton of Corona, so if you're looking for a terrible American macro lager to throw back, look for Cantina and save yourself some dollars.
